EU could cancel visa-free travel for Israelis – Euronews

Brussels has introduced new rules that couldplace restrictions on countries found in violation of the UN charter or international humanitarian law

 

Israel could face a suspension of its visa-free access to the EU’s Schengen area under new rules approved by European lawmakers, Euronews reported on Wednesday. This comes shortly after the Jewish state launched a bombing campaign against Iran, prompting retaliatory attacks.

 

The new rules amend the visa suspension mechanisms to include violations of the UN Charter, human rights, breaches of international humanitarian law, and defiance of international court rulings. Israel is among the countries most at risk following allegations of war crimes in Gaza raised by the UN, Euronews wrote, citing sources in the European Parliament.

 

“This tool helps us deliver the values that have built our community,” Slovenian MEP Matjaz Nemec, the bill’s rapporteur, told the news outlet.He insisted that “no specific country is being targeted,” although European Parliament sources said Israel was a focus for several political groups pushing for the reform.

 

Currently, citizens from 61 countries – including Israel, the UK, Japan, and Australia – may enter the Schengen area for up to 90 days without a visa. So far, the EU has suspended visa-free access only once, in the case of the Republic of Vanuatu for its alleged citizenship-by-investment scheme.

 

Under the new rules, the European Commission can impose a one-year suspension through an implementing act, which only needs the approval of member states and can be blocked by a qualified majority. Extensions require a delegated act, which can be blocked by either the European Council or Parliament.The process can be initiated by the Commission or prompted by an EU member state.

 

The deal still awaits formal approval by the full European Parliament and Council before becoming EU law.

 

The reform follows widespread international condemnation of Israel’s conduct in Gaza and its recent military operation against Iran. Russia has denounced Israel’s actions against Iran as “illegal” and warned they could trigger a “nuclear catastrophe.”

 

Israel began bombing Iran on Friday, claiming Tehran was close to building a nuclear weapon. Iran denied the accusations and responded with drone and missile strikes.

Only a quarter of Ukrainian recruits join army willingly – MP

Mobilization figures also suggest Kiev’s efforts to attract young volunteers are falling short

 

Fewer than one in four Ukrainian military recruits enlist on their own initiative, with thevast majority entering service through brutal compulsory conscription, a Ukrainian lawmaker has said. Kiev previously offered younger men not subject to the draft perks for volunteering.

 

Ukraine’s military relies onmandatory enlistment for men aged 25 to 60, enforced by the country’s Territorial Centers of Recruitment and Social Support (TCR), which have been widely criticized for aggressive tactics and abuses. Some units have established offices aimed at attracting volunteers, some of whom are eligible for compulsory draft and seek better conditions, including improved training and equipment, by reporting for duty through the alternative scheme.

 

”The recruitment centers cover 20 to 25% of mobilization targets at most. The rest, unfortunately, the TCRs are ordered to provide,” Kamelchuk said.“The quality of their work is abysmal, because they draft everyone.”

 

The Ukrainian government launched a voluntary recruitment campaign earlier this yeartargeting young men aged 18-24. The initiative offered new enlistees the equivalent of $24,000 and additional perks for a year of service. The campaign ads detailed how many hamburgers or in-game purchases the military wage could buy – a strategy that drew criticism for disrespecting potential recruits.

 

Officials initiallyclaimed the campaign generated interestfrom as many as 10,000 individuals. However, in April, Pavel Palisa, deputy head of the presidential office overseeing mobilization, revealed thatfewer than 500 recruitshad actually signed contracts. He cited parental opposition and other concerns as deterrents.

 

Last week, MP Sergey Yevtushok argued thatlowering the draft age by one yearcould yield up to 100,000 additional troops. Ukrainian lawmakers are also targeting the upper end of the age bracket by debating legislation that would permit enlistment ofindividuals over 60.

 

Earlier this month, military fundraiser and women’s rights advocate Maria Berlinskaya suggested Ukraine could mobilize all adults for military service,including women.

 

Moscow has accused Kiev of waging a war “to the last Ukrainian” against Russia on behalf of Western nations.

Putin and UAE president discuss Iran-Israel conflict

The Russian leader has reiterated Moscow’s readiness to mediate end to hostilities

 

Russian President Vladimir Putin has spoken with his counterpart from the United Arab Emirates about the worsening situation in the Middle East, according to the Kremlin.

 

Tensions flared up last week after Israel launched a large-scale bombing campaign on Iran, claiming that the country is nearing the completion of a nuclear bomb. Iran dismissed the accusations and retaliated with waves of drone and missile strikes.

 

In a phone call with UAE President Sheikh Mohamed bin Zayed Al Nahyan, Putin reaffirmed Russia’s willingness to mediate and “facilitate dialogue between the parties to the conflict,” according to the Kremlin readout.

 

The two leaders expressed “deep concern” over the ongoing escalation of the conflict,warning that it “threatens to have the most serious consequences for the entire region.” The statement added that both sides stressed the urgent need to halt the hostilities and step up political and diplomatic efforts to resolve contentious issues, including those related to Iran’s nuclear program.

 

The presidents also discussed bilateral relations, noting the high level of cooperation between Russia and the UAE in the political, trade, economic, and humanitarian spheres. They agreed to maintain contact going forward, the Kremlin said.

 

Amid rising tensions, US President Donald Trump – a long-standing ally of Israel – called on residents of Tehran to evacuate the city, while repeating the threat by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u to assassinate Iranian Supreme Leader Ayatollah Ali Khamenei to end the conflict.

 

Putin has held separate phone discussions with Iranian President Masoud Pezeshkian and Netanyahu to explore de-escalation measures.Trump later spoke with Putin on the Middle East crisis, expressing openness to Russia playing a mediating role.
